Commercial Door Operator Market Size, Share 2025


MARKET INSIGHTS

The global commercial door operator market size was valued at USD 486 million in 2024. The market is projected to grow from USD 503 million in 2025 to USD 587 million by 2032, exhibiting a CAGR of 2.8% during the forecast period.

Commercial door operators are automated systems designed to open and close doors in commercial facilities, including warehouses, garages, retail stores, and office buildings. These systems enhance security, convenience, and accessibility while improving energy efficiency. The market includes various product types such as garage door openers, automatic sliding door operators, and security gate operators. These systems are increasingly incorporating smart technologies like IoT connectivity and sensor-based automation for improved functionality.

The market growth is primarily driven by increasing urbanization and the consequent expansion of commercial infrastructure worldwide. While North America and Europe currently lead in market adoption due to established building automation standards, the Asia-Pacific region is witnessing accelerated growth because of rapid industrialization. However, challenges such as high installation costs and regulatory compliance requirements may temporarily restrain market expansion in some regions. Major players like Chamberlain Group, ASSA ABLOY, and FAAC Group are actively developing advanced solutions to capitalize on emerging opportunities in smart building technologies.

MARKET DYNAMICS

MARKET DRIVERS

Rapid Urbanization and Infrastructure Development to Propel Market Expansion

The global commercial door operator market is witnessing significant growth due to rapid urbanization and the associated surge in commercial construction projects. With over 68% of the world's population projected to live in urban areas by 2050, the demand for automated door systems in commercial buildings, retail spaces, and industrial facilities continues to rise. Modern infrastructure projects increasingly incorporate automated access solutions as standard features, driven by both functionality requirements and energy efficiency standards. Major metropolitan areas across North America and Europe have already adopted these systems extensively, while emerging economies in Asia-Pacific are now demonstrating accelerated adoption rates as their urban landscapes evolve.

Heightened Security Requirements Accelerate Automated System Adoption

Security concerns in commercial spaces have become a primary driver for the commercial door operator market, with building owners investing in sophisticated access control solutions. Modern door operator systems now integrate with advanced security features including biometric authentication, facial recognition, and real-time monitoring capabilities. The retail sector particularly benefits from these developments, where automated entrance systems can reduce shrinkage by an estimated 15-20% through controlled access points. Furthermore, government regulations mandating secure access in sensitive facilities like data centers and financial institutions provide additional momentum to market growth.

Recent technological advancements have transformed basic door operators into intelligent systems:

Leading manufacturers now offer IoT-enabled door operators that provide real-time usage analytics, predictive maintenance alerts, and remote troubleshooting capabilities, creating new value propositions for commercial clients.

Additionally, the healthcare sector's growing adoption of touchless door operators for infection control purposes continues to expand market opportunities, particularly in the wake of recent global health concerns.

MARKET RESTRAINTS

High Initial Investment Costs Create Adoption Barriers

While the commercial door operator market shows promising growth, the substantial upfront costs involved in installation and integration remain a significant restraint. High-quality automated door systems typically require specialized installation by certified technicians, with costs that can range between 30-50% more than traditional manual door systems. For small and medium-sized businesses, this financial barrier often delays adoption, particularly in price-sensitive emerging markets where cost considerations outweigh long-term benefits.

Maintenance Complexity and Downtime Concerns

Operational challenges represent another key restraint for market growth. Commercial door operators require reg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ance, with service intervals typically ranging from quarterly to semi-annually depending on usage intensity. Despite technological advancements, complex electromechanical systems remain vulnerable to wear and tear, with potential downtime creating operational disruptions for businesses. The shortage of skilled technicians capable of servicing advanced systems exacerbates this challenge, particularly in developing regions where technical support infrastructure is still evolving.

The industry also faces regulatory challenges:

Varying safety standards across regions create compliance complexities for manufacturers, requiring different configurations for North American (ANSI/BHMA) versus European (EN) markets, increasing development and certification costs.

MARKET OPPORTUNITIES

Integration with Smart Building Ecosystems Presents Growth Potential

The commercial door operator market stands to benefit significantly from the global smart buildings revolution, projected to create a $108 billion industry by 2026. Modern door operators are increasingly designed as integral components of building automation systems, capable of interfacing with HVAC, lighting, and security systems to optimize energy efficiency and space utilization. This convergence creates opportunities for value-added services, where door operator manufacturers can offer comprehensive building management solutions rather than standalone products.

Emerging Markets Offer Untapped Potential

Developing economies in Southeast Asia, Latin America, and Africa present substantial growth opportunities as their commercial real estate sectors expand. With construction activity in these regions growing at nearly double the global average, local building standards are increasingly incorporating automated access solutions. Market leaders are establishing localized production facilities and distribution networks to capitalize on this potential while adapting products to regional preferences and price points. The middle-income segment in these markets, particularly in retail and healthcare sectors, shows particular promise for mid-range automatic door solutions.

Technological innovation continues to create new opportunities:

Recent developments in battery-powered and solar-compatible door operators address growing demand for sustainable solutions in regions with unreliable power infrastructure, opening new market segments.

MARKET CHALLENGES

Intense Price Competition Squeezes Profit Margins

The commercial door operator market faces growing price pressures as new entrants, particularly from Asian manufacturing hubs, offer cost-competitive alternatives to established brands. This competition has compressed industry profit margins by an average of 5-7% over the past three years, forcing manufacturers to optimize production costs while maintaining quality standards. Smaller regional players without significant scale advantages find it particularly challenging to compete in this environment, potentially leading to market consolidation through mergers and acquisitions.

Cybersecurity Risks in Connected Systems

As commercial door operators become increasingly connected to building networks and IoT platforms, cybersecurity vulnerabilities present growing concerns. Instances of unauthorized access attempts through compromised door control systems have risen by approximately 40% annually since 2020, prompting building owners to demand enhanced security protocols. Manufacturers must invest significantly in encryption technologies and regular firmware updates to address these risks, adding to product development costs.

COMPETITIVE LANDSCAPE

Key Industry Players

Technological Innovation and Strategic Expansion Define Market Competition

The global commercial door operator market exhibits a moderately fragmented competitive landscape, with leading players maintaining dominance through technological advancements and regional expansion strategies. ASSA ABLOY and FAAC Group collectively hold over 25% of the market share, driven by their extensive product portfolios and strong presence in North America and Europe. These companies have strategically invested in smart door solutions, including IoT-enabled operators, to cater to growing demand for automated access control systems.

Chamberlain Group and Overhead Door Corporation remain key competitors, leveraging their brand recognition and dealer networks. Chamberlain's MyQ smart garage technology, integrated with Amazon Key, demonstrates how traditional operators are adapting to connected home ecosystems - a trend now expanding into commercial applications. Meanwhile, Overhead Door maintains competitive advantage through their vertically integrated manufacturing capabilities and focus on heavy-duty industrial solutions.

The market has seen increased competition from Asian manufacturers such as Languang Zhinengmen and Guangdong Jianlang, who are gaining traction through cost-effective solutions tailored for emerging markets. While these companies currently focus on domestic demand, their export volumes to Southeast Asia and Africa are growing at approximately 8% annually, challenging established players in price-sensitive segments.

Mid-sized innovators like Sommer and Nice are differentiating through niche specialization. Sommer's silent linear operators, for instance, have become preferred solutions for healthcare and hospitality sectors where noise reduction is critical. Recent developments include strategic partnerships between door operator manufacturers and security firms, such as Stanley Security Solutions' collaboration with access control software providers to create integrated entry systems.

COMMERCIAL DOOR OPERATOR MARKET TRENDS

Integration of Smart Technologies to Drive Market Growth

The commercial door operator market is experiencing significant transformation due to the rapid adoption of smart technologies. With the rise of IoT-enabled solutions, operators now incorporate features such as remote monitoring, real-time diagnostics, and cloud-based control systems. Approximately 60% of new commercial installations in developed markets now include some form of smart connectivity, with Bluetooth and Wi-Fi being the most common protocols. Furthermore, AI-powered automation for predictive maintenance is emerging as a key driver, reducing downtime by analyzing usage patterns to preemptively identify potential failures. This shift is particularly noticeable in sectors like retail and logistics, where uninterrupted operations are critical.

Other Trends

Energy Efficiency and Sustainability Initiatives

Growing emphasis on green building standards has accelerated demand for energy-efficient door operators. Regulatory frameworks, such as the ASHRAE 90.1 standards, now mandate reduced energy consumption in commercial buildings, influencing manufacturers to innovate low-power motor technologies. For instance, brushless DC motors are increasingly replacing traditional AC motors, offering up to 30% energy savings while maintaining operational reliability. Additionally, solar-powered door operators are gaining traction in markets with high renewable energy adoption rates, particularly in Europe and North America.

Security Enhancements in Commercial Spaces

Heightened security concerns in commercial environments are prompting advancements in door operator functionalities. Features such as biometric access control, tamper alerts, and integration with centralized security systems are becoming standard in high-risk sectors like banking and healthcare. Reports indicate that over 45% of enterprises prioritize security-rated door operators when upgrading facilities, with demand growing at 6.2% annually since 2022. Manufacturers are also leveraging AI for anomaly detection, ensuring unauthorized access attempts trigger immediate alerts while minimizing false alarms through machine learning algorithms.

Regional Analysis: Commercial Door Operator Market

North America

North America holds a dominant position in the commercial door operator market, driven by robust infrastructure development and high adoption of automation across commercial spaces. The U.S. accounts for over 70% of the regional market share, supported by stringent building codes mandating safety and energy-efficient solutions. The region benefits from widespread smart building integration, with technologies like IoT-enabled access control becoming standard in new constructions. Key players such as Chamberlain Group and Overhead Door continue to innovate with battery backup systems and cloud-based monitoring, addressing demands for reliability. However, market maturity in sectors like retail and corporate offices creates saturation challenges, pushing manufacturers toward retrofitting opportunities in aging facilities.

Europe

Europe’s market thrives on strict accessibility regulations (e.g., EN 16005) and sustainability mandates favoring low-energy operators. Germany and the U.K. lead adoption, with heavy-duty operators dominating industrial applications due to their durability. The EU’s focus on smart cities accelerates demand for integrated door systems in public transit hubs and mixed-use developments. Notably, Scandinavia emphasizes eco-friendly designs, such as solar-powered operators. Yet, high component costs and lengthy certification processes hinder SMEs from scaling rapidly. Recent partnerships between ASSA ABLOY and local security firms aim to bridge this gap through cost-optimized solutions.

Asia-Pacific

APAC is the fastest-growing region, projected to expand at a CAGR exceeding 4%, fueled by China’s manufacturing boom and India’s warehouse proliferation. Light-duty operators dominate due to cost sensitivity, but rising labor costs are shifting preferences toward automation. Japan and South Korea prioritize high-speed, noise-reduced models for commercial complexes. While tier-1 cities drive premium adoption, rural areas lag due to fragmented distribution networks. Local players like Guangdong Jianlang are gaining traction with affordable alternatives, though quality concerns persist. Government initiatives like India’s "Smart Cities Mission" could unlock further potential.

South America

Market growth here is uneven, with Brazil accounting for 50% of regional demand, primarily for warehouse and parking operators. Economic instability delays large-scale projects, but sectors like e-commerce logistics show resilience. Medium-duty operators are preferred for their balance of cost and performance. Argentina’s import restrictions push local assembly, fostering partnerships with global brands. However, currency volatility and low awareness of advanced features, such as biometric integration, restrain market sophistication. Infrastructure investments in Chile and Colombia present niche opportunities.

Middle East & Africa

The GCC nations, particularly the UAE and Saudi Arabia, lead adoption with luxury commercial projects favoring high-security, aesthetic operators. Heavy reliance on imports increases price volatility, though local production is emerging in Dubai’s free zones. Sub-Saharan Africa’s market remains nascent, with South Africa as the only significant adopter due to its developed retail sector. Political instability and power reliability issues hinder automation uptake elsewhere. Long-term prospects hinge on urbanization rates and foreign investments in industrial parks, with solar-compatible models gaining attention for off-grid applications.
